Top 5 Basketball Games on iOS in Mexico: Q1 2025 Performance
Explore the performance of the top basketball games on iOS in Mexico during Q1 2025, highlighting tr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2025, the top basketball games on iOS in Mexico showcased diverse performance trends. Here's a closer look at how these games fared in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users.
Basket Battle by SUPERSONIC STUDIOS LTD saw a fluctuating trend in weekly downloads, peaking at about 5.6K during mid-March. The game experienced a steady increase in active users, beginning at 13.8K and reaching up to 20K by mid-March.
The NBA 2K Mobile Basketball Game from 2K maintained relatively stable weekly downloads, averaging around 1.5K. Its weekly revenue showed a slight upward trend, closing the quarter at approximately $768. Active users hovered around 3.4K, with minor fluctuations throughout the quarter.
Basketball Stars™: Multiplayer by Miniclip.com experienced a decline in weekly downloads, starting at 885 and dropping to 218 by the end of March. Despite this, revenue had moments of growth, with a peak of $146 in early March. Active users decreased from 3.6K to 1.7K over the quarter.
NBA LIVE Mobile Basketball from Electronic Arts had a decreasing trend in downloads, which fell from 698 to 160. Revenue remained low, with minor peaks such as $55 in early February. The game’s active users also decreased from 2K to around 1.2K by the end of March.
Lastly, NBA 2K25 MyTEAM by 2K showed a stable pattern in downloads, averaging around 400 weekly. Revenue fluctuated, peaking at $608 in mid-February, while active users saw a peak of 1.1K in late February but dropped significantly by the end of the quarter.
